Can't get Mega Mawile until after you beat the E4 o 3o You do the mega ring upgrade thing yet? Once you do that, between 8-9PM, go to the PokeFlute Castle (the one in town, not the mansion of the guy who had it). The shiny spot is by the second floor stairs.

I have not been playing as much as I did with BW2 last year (partly because I'm playing through both X and Y) but I do not expect any trouble from the Champion.

Hawlucha < Modest Gengar with Thunderbolt.

Tyrantrum < Blaziken with Sky Uppercut/Hi Jump Kick or Blastoise with Ice Beam for 4x damage.

Aurorus < Blaziken with Sky Uppercut/Hi Jump Kick for 4x damage

Gourgeist < Blaziken with Blaze Kick/Flare Blitz

Goodra < Blastoise with Ice Beam or Salamance with Dragon Claw

Mega Gardevoir < MEGA GENGAR WITH SHADOW BALL, BITCH!
